Iodine deficiency occurs when the body does not obtain enough iodine to meet its physiological needs. There are several factors that can contribute to iodine deficiency:

  1. Insufficient dietary intake: The primary source of iodine is through the diet, primarily from iodized salt, seafood, dairy products, and certain fruits and vegetables. In regions where iodine-rich foods are not readily available or not commonly consumed, individuals may have inadequate iodine intake, leading to deficiency.

  2. Low iodine content in the soil: The iodine content in the soil varies geographically. In some regions, the soil may be naturally low in iodine, which affects the iodine levels in crops and, subsequently, the dietary intake of iodine by the population residing in those areas.

  3. Lack of iodized salt: Iodized salt, which is table salt fortified with iodine, has been introduced in many countries as a measure to prevent iodine deficiency. However, in areas where iodized salt is not widely available or not consistently used, the population may be at a higher risk of iodine deficiency.

  4. Water sources low in iodine: In areas where the water sources have low iodine content, such as regions with limited access to iodine-rich marine sources or where iodine deficiency is prevalent, individuals who rely heavily on such water sources may be at risk of iodine deficiency.

  5. Pregnancy and lactation: During pregnancy and breastfeeding, the iodine requirements increase due to the demands of fetal and infant growth and development. If the mother's iodine intake is inadequate during this period, it can result in iodine deficiency for both the mother and the child.

Iodine deficiency can have significant health consequences, particularly affecting the thyroid gland. It can lead to the development of goiter (enlargement of the thyroid gland), hypothyroidism (underactive thyroid), and associated complications, including impaired cognitive development, mental retardation in infants, and other health issues.

To address iodine deficiency, public health measures have been implemented in many countries, including iodization of salt, education and awareness campaigns, and supplementation programs targeting vulnerable populations such as pregnant women. These interventions aim to ensure an adequate intake of iodine to prevent deficiency-related health problems.
